ORDER
(Order of the Court was made by M.DURAISWAMY,J.) The petitioner has filed the above Writ Petition as a Public Interest Litigation to issue a Writ of Mandamus, directing the respondents to take into account the 2011 census for conducting the election for Thirumangalam Municipality, Madurai District by retaining the original reserved Wards 12 and 16 and provide proportionate representation to the SC and STs in the Wards by increasing the Wards from 2 to 4 in proportion to the population of Thirumangalam Municipality by following the recent guidelines issued by the Honourable Apex Court with regard to conduct elections for the local bodies.
2.When the Writ Petition is taken up for hearing, Ms.A.Rajini, learned counsel appearing for the petitioner submitted that since the respondents are taking into account the 2011 census for conducting the election as per the orders of the Honourable Apex Court, the Writ Petition may be closed.
3.The learned Additional Advocate General appearing for the respondents 1 & 4 submitted that the authorities are taking into account the 2011 census for conducting the election as per the orders of the Honourable Apex Court.
4.Recording the submissions made by the learned counsel appearing on either side, since the respondents are taking into account the 2011 census for conducting the election as per the orders of the Honourable Apex Court, the Writ Petition is closed. No costs.
